English: iss070e00391 (Sept. 28, 2023) --- NASA astronaut and Expedition 70 Flight Engineer Loral O'Hara removes space physics research hardware from inside the Destiny laboratory module's Microgravity Science Glovebox aboard the International Space Station. |
